What type of athlete is the Nike Air Zoom Maxfly designed for?

The Nike Air Zoom Maxfly is primarily designed for competitive track and field athletes, particularly sprinters and middle-distance runners looking for maximum speed and responsiveness on the track.

Can I use these shoes for training runs?

While they can be used for short warm-ups or strides, they are not recommended for daily training runs. Their specialized construction is optimized for racing, and using them for general training may lead to premature wear or injury.

How does the carbon fiber plate affect performance?

The carbon fiber plate embedded in the midsole provides stiffness and a propulsive sensation, helping to transfer energy efficiently from footstrike to toe-off, enhancing forward momentum and speed.
